Szent István Square

We can take a rest again in a small grove in Szent István Square, where if we sit on a bench we can admire the building of the County Hall on one side, on the other side the building of the Fejér County Archives.

The two-hundred year old plane tree could see the Monarchy time, the 1848-49 War of Independence, the World Wars, the bombings. Moreover, in 1938 it had had such a great prestige that it could not been cut off not even when our town erected a statue in honour of Saint Stephen King.
